A UGC brief usually comes with a script. You read it to camera, stumble on a line, restart, stumble again, then nail it. The footage is fine. The edit is the part that eats your evening: finding every restart and cutting it out.
PopScript flags restarted sentences and repeated phrases as repetitions and crosses them out automatically. Filler words and dead air go too. You read the transcript, confirm the cuts, and the read is clean.
Brands often ask for hook variations to test. You do not need a separate filming session for each one.
Every minute of source video you import uses one editing minute, so trimming long raw files before import saves minutes.
"Can you cut the second sentence and use the other take of the CTA?" is a normal client note. In PopScript, editing is non-destructive. The original footage is never changed, and cut words stay visible, crossed out.
That means a revision is usually a tap: restore a line, delete another, export again. Undo and redo are there if you change your mind.

Example workflow
Read each hook, then the body. Restart as often as you need.
Restarts, filler and dead air are crossed out automatically. Check the read against the script.
Split at each hook, duplicate the body, and arrange each version in Timeline mode.
Resize, caption and add overlays to match what the brand asked for.
Export each version to Photos without a watermark and send them to your client.
